Forged in Flames is a heartfelt, steamy small-town romance about fresh starts, emotional healing, and the kind of love that sneaks up on you when you least expect it. Lila’s journey of rebuilding her life after heartbreak felt genuine and easy to connect with, and the bakery setting added a cozy, comforting touch to the story.
Ben is a standout hero—strong, protective, and emotionally guarded in a way that makes his slow unraveling so satisfying. His firefighter background adds both tension and depth, and the dual POV allows you to really understand the fears and desires driving both characters. Their chemistry is undeniable, balancing sweetness with just the right amount of heat.
While the storyline follows familiar romance tropes, the emotional connection between Lila and Ben keeps it engaging and enjoyable. This is a comforting, feel-good read with spice, heart, and a happy-ever-after that makes it worth the ride.
Perfect for fans of small-town romances, firefighter heroes, and stories about learning to trust love again. 🔥💕
